OBD Code P2341 - Cylinder 6 Above Knock Threshold
Are you looking for more information with regards to P2341 error
code? Then you are at the right place. The engine knocking which is also known
as detonation or pinging is sensed by the knock sensor with the help of
piezoelectric element. The sensor is placed close to the cylinder block, or the
cylinder head and the intake manifold. A vibration of the knock from the
cylinder block is identified as vibrational pressure which is further changed
into a voltage signal and directed to the ECM, which then uses the signal to
hold back the ignition timing and guard the engine from this defective
pre-ignition.
Learn More About OBD Error Code P2341
If no sufficient fuel is permitted into the fuel injector by the cylinder, then it will allow the cylinder to run lean which generates an engine knock. Every time the injector is changed, the calibration number, which is on the side of the injectors have to be entered into the PCM. The error code P2341 will be set in the vehicle if the number is not entered into the PCM.
What causes this problem with the Cylinder 6 Above Knock Threshold?
- The knock sensor might be damaged.
- You will see an opening or short-circuit in the knock sensor harness.
- Bad electrical connection in the knock sensor circuit.
- Malfunctioning ECM.

Easy Diagnosis Of Engine Error OBD Code P2341
If you want to easily diagnose this fault code, then all you have to do is to follow the steps which are mentioned below:
- Manufacturers will utilize a knock sensor or multiple knock sensors which goes easily into the engine block.
- At least 2 knock sensors are needed by each bank of cylinders for V-shaped engine blocks but other automobile makers will prepare their vehicle with knock sensor for a single cylinder.
- Bank 1 symbolizes the cylinder 1 of the engine bank and cylinder 1 is not available for bank 2.
- The excessive noise from the engine is identified by the knock sensor which is a single-wire sensor utilizing low voltage signal.
- The knock sensor might be ground if there is more noise, finishing the circuit and which deliver an input voltage signal of 5V to the PCM.
- The knock sensor is looked after by the PCM and it responds properly.
- Any abnormal noise from the knock sensor, the PCM will try to reduce it by adjusting the engine timing and reducing further damages.
- To carefully diagnose you will need a DVOM and scanner.
- You will also need a manufacturer’s service manual.
- Visually inspect the wires and the connectors.
- Repair the separated, eroded and damaged wires, connectors and other parts as needed.
- Retest the system after a successful diagnosis. If every component is in proper working condition, then attach a scanner to the diagnostic connector and recover the stored codes and freeze frame data.
- This step can be highly useful to determine if there are any erratic conditions which made to the code to get stored.
- Clear the codes and test the vehicle to see if the error returns.
- This can help you to know if the malfunction was erratic. Clear the codes again and test drive to see if the error reappears.
- There might be an erratic condition if the code refuses to return instantly.
- It can be quite challenging to diagnose this error code where at times you have to worsen this condition.
- Ensure that the engine is filled with clean oil.
- Carefully listen for adequate engine noise and proceed with the diagnosis.
- Before trying to diagnose this error, if there are other error codes in the PCM, it must be fixed.
- If unusual noises are head, a manual oil pressure test must be done and relate the findings with the specification of the manufacturer.
- Fix and change the damaged engine components as needed.
- Test drive the vehicle by clearing the codes to see if they reappear.
- If the engine functions normally with no issues, test the resistance of the sensor by separating the electrical connector from the affected sensor.
- Relate the findings with the specification of the manufacturer and change the sensor as required.
- Test drive the vehicle by clearing the codes to see if they reappear and ensure it is successful.
- Test for reference voltage, if the
sensor works well by detaching the connector from the knock sensor.
- Check for burnt or shorted wires to the knock sensor, if you don’t find reference voltage.
- Most of the failures which have been reported by the technician are because of the engine oil which leaks into the knock sensor wires and connectors than that of the wires and connectors which are clean and dry.
- If everything functions properly, detach the connector from the knock sensor and related controllers.
- Do a continuity test and resistance test on all affected circuits.
- Relate the findings with the specification of the manufacturer and fix the circuit connectors which do not obey.
- Relate the findings with the specification of the manufacturer.
- Few sensors are placed near the engine which makes it impossible to test.
- Vehicles which are fitted with one such knock sensor should go through a diagnostic process which ensures that the knock sensor is the reason for failure.
- As you replace the knock sensor, make sure it does not lie in the coolant passage of engine block.
- Technicians might face severe skin burns if the knock sensor is removed from the coolant passage of the hot engine.
